The PANDUIT UTPSP37BUY is a Cat 6 copper patch cord designed for structured cabling installations in commercial and residential network environments. It provides a terminated, ready-to-install connection between patch panels, switches, routers, and end devices. Cat 6 performance supports data transmission up to 250 MHz bandwidth, making it suitable for Gigabit Ethernet and 10-Gigabit short-run applications. The blue jacket color aids in cable identification and organization within high-density patch environments. Licensed low-voltage technicians and network cabling installers are the primary trades that deploy this type of patch cord.
This patch cord is used in telecommunications rooms, data centers, office network closets, and structured wiring panels. It connects active network equipment to horizontal cable termination points and is appropriate for both new construction cabling projects and retrofit installations. The blue color designation is commonly used to identify standard data network drops, separating them visually from voice, management, or other designated circuits in organized patch fields.
Designed as an OEM-style patch cord for use with Cat 6 compatible patch panels, keystone jacks, and RJ-45 port equipment in standard structured cabling systems.
Installation is performed by low-voltage cabling technicians following TIA-568 structured cabling standards. Ensure patch panel and equipment ports are clean and free of debris before seating the connectors. Avoid sharp bends or kinks in the cord that could degrade signal performance. No special tools are required for patching, but a cable management plan should be followed to maintain bend radius and airflow in the enclosure.
